package dtls
import (
"context"
"testing"
"time"
"github.com/pion/dtls/v2/internal/ciphersuite"
"github.com/pion/dtls/v2/internal/net/dpipe"
"github.com/pion/transport/test"
)
func TestCipherSuiteName(t *testing.T) {
testCases := []struct {
suite CipherSuiteID
expected string
}{
{TLS_ECDHE_ECDSA_WITH_AES_128_CCM, "TLS_ECDHE_ECDSA_WITH_AES_128_CCM"},
{CipherSuiteID(0x0000), "0x0000"},
}
for _, testCase := range testCases {
res := CipherSuiteName(testCase.suite)
if res != testCase.expected {
t.Fatalf("Expected: %s, got %s", testCase.expected, res)
}
}
}
func TestAllCipherSuites(t *testing.T) {
actual := len(allCipherSuites())
if actual == 0 {
t.Fatal()
}
}
// CustomCipher that is just used to assert Custom IDs work
type testCustomCipherSuite struct {
ciphersuite.TLSEcdheEcdsaWithAes128GcmSha256
authenticationType CipherSuiteAuthenticationType
}
func (t *testCustomCipherSuite) ID() CipherSuiteID {
return 0xFFFF
}
func (t *testCustomCipherSuite) AuthenticationType() CipherSuiteAuthenticationType {
return t.authenticationType
}
// Assert that two connections that pass in a CipherSuite with a CustomID works
func TestCustomCipherSuite(t *testing.T) {
type result struct {
c *Conn
err error
}
// Check for leaking routines
report := test.CheckRoutines(t)
defer report()
runTest := func(cipherFactory func() []CipherSuite) {
ctx, cancel := context.WithTimeout(context.Background(), 10*time.Second)
defer cancel()
ca, cb := dpipe.Pipe()
c := make(chan result)
go func() {
client, err := testClient(ctx, ca, &Config{
CipherSuites: []CipherSuiteID{},
CustomCipherSuites: cipherFactory,
}, true)
c <- result{client, err}
}()
server, err := testServer(ctx, cb, &Config{
CipherSuites: []CipherSuiteID{},
CustomCipherSuites: cipherFactory,
}, true)
clientResult := <-c
if err != nil {
t.Error(err)
} else {
_ = server.Close()
}
if clientResult.err != nil {
t.Error(clientResult.err)
} else {
_ = clientResult.c.Close()
}
}
t.Run("Custom ID", func(t *testing.T) {
runTest(func() []CipherSuite {
return []CipherSuite{&testCustomCipherSuite{authenticationType: CipherSuiteAuthenticationTypeCertificate}}
})
})
t.Run("Anonymous Cipher", func(t *testing.T) {
runTest(func() []CipherSuite {
return []CipherSuite{&testCustomCipherSuite{authenticationType: CipherSuiteAuthenticationTypeAnonymous}}
})
})
}
